- <p>Axon guidance is a developmental process by which cells of the nervous system position themselves accurately in designed circuitry through the use of repulsive and attractive forces. Molecules that function in axon guidance genes are derived from the semaphorin, ephrin, plexin, netrin, and roundabout (ROBO)/SLIT gene families. We describe here activation and repression of axon guidance genes as cardinal transcriptional features of the breast and lung cancer transcriptome in humans. Expression of some of these genes in the primary tumor was correlated with worse survival outcome. </p>
